    We were looking for an eatery close by that serves lunch and came across "Andiamo" in Andover and…read moreit was just 10 minutes away on I93 south right off the highway! We were greeted by Emily a pleasant Hostess/Waitress! Andiamo had a nice Pub atmosphere and we were seated in a corner booth! We started with 2 Martinis that were filled to the brim which Emily very carefully brought to the table so not to spill a drop! We had checked the menu online and were both interested in their Chicken Piccata which had gotten rave reviews from fellow Yelper's and that dish didn't disappoint, we both loved it, the chicken was tender and the pasta cooked perfectly El Dente, and it was a huge portion, enough to satisfy the healthiest appetite! For dessert we opted for the Tiramisu that we took to go! After we got home we were looking forward to our tasty treat later in the day! Since our Chicken Piccata entrees were so delicious we thought that the Tiramisu would be as well, it wasn't! We both agreed that it was the worst Tiramisu that we've ever had! Instead of it consisting of the traditional ingredients of coffee soaked ladyfingers, mascarpone cheese and whipped egg yolks, it was like eating a three by two inch high square of cool whip that was topped with a sliced Strawberry, which BTW, was the only plus of this dessert! Don't know if they have their own pastry chef or they get it from a local Italian bakery but whoever makes this needs to be spoken to and at $12 a slice it was, to put it mildly, a complete ripoff! Emily, The Martinis and the Chicken Piccata were all five Stars but please skip the Tiramisu!

    Every once in a while, you come across a particular pool hall complete with a full bar that ends up…read moreholding a special place in your heart. A place where you can just shoot pool for hours, eat above average bar food, and chill. When we lived in El Paso, Clicks Billiards was that place. We weren't sure we'd ever find a place like that again after moving. Then....we found Maxamillians Billiards. And if first impressions mean anything, I believe we've just discovered our new favorite watering hole. One thing I did not expect a pool hall to serve was brick oven pizza. Right off the bat, that's a bonus star in my book! Oh, for those wondering, the pizza was excellent, btw! A thin crust perfectly toasted accompanied by a slightly sweet (but not too sweet) sauce which compliments the cheese brilliantly! Sharing some properties of traditional NY style pizza, I'd certainly give this one a 10 out of 10. The buffalo wings weren't too shabby either. Tangy sauce with just enough kick to be not too spicy. I couldn't find a single thing wrong with these ones; 10 out of 10, would recommend. Now then....when it comes to service, it's surprisingly good. For the most part. We *did* have a slight hiccup in the beginning when I ordered a Cab and the lady brings back what appears to be a Chardonnay. How in the hell you confuse Cabernet for Chardonnay, I'll never know. But I don't hold it against her entirely. Because, believe it or not, this isn't the first place to have done that to me. It's just that I'll never, EVER understand how anyone confuses the two. And I definitely spoke loud enough for her to hear me. Other than that though, service was great. I do wish she had came by a little more often so that I could reorder drinks. But to be honest, it seems as though the servers here are slightly overwhelmed. See, I believe there were maybe 3 attendants for the entire series of pool tables running that evening. You also have to keep in mind this place has a full bar to boot. As in...one you'd expect to see at a regular restaurant. In other words, these servers definitely have their work cut out for them. So naturally, I gave her the benefit of the doubt and exuded a zen-like patience. Plus, she was wicked sweet. So, we gave her a generous tip. Speaking of which, there's also an onsite ATM in the front by the entrance for anyone in need of cash. And a lotto machine to boot. How New England of them. XD For those wondering, this pool hall does have a private parking lot. I know that can be a concern for some when visiting Mass establishments. Though that tends to mostly depend on the city you're visiting. Though wifey and I will always miss Clicks Billiards back in El Paso, Maxamillians Billiards is a more than suitable replacement for us. And I am giving them 5 crispy cheese pizzas baked to perfection in a brick oven out of 5.
